How to choose between hotline, shelter, lawyer, therapist, and legal aid
Choosing the right support can be overwhelming. Here are some considerations:
- Hotlines: Ideal for immediate emotional support and guidance. They are often the first step for those in crisis.
- Shelters: Provide safe space for those needing immediate physical safety away from an abusive situation.
- Lawyers: Essential if you need legal advice or representation regarding your situation.
- Therapists: Helpful for ongoing emotional support and healing from trauma.
- Legal Aid: Offers resources for understanding your rights and accessing legal support without financial burden.
Safety and privacy when seeking help
Your safety and privacy are paramount when seeking assistance. Here are some tips:
- Use a secure device to access resources, and consider using private browsing settings.
- Be mindful of your surroundings and who may be able to see your screen when reaching out for help.
- Discuss confidentiality with any service provider you contact to ensure your information is protected.

Frequently Asked Questions
- What should I do if I am in immediate danger? Contact emergency services or a local hotline for immediate assistance.
- How can I trust a therapist? Look for licensed professionals specializing in trauma and abuse; they should respect your pace and confidentiality.
- Are support groups effective? Many survivors find strength and understanding through shared experiences in support groups.
- Can I access legal aid without income verification? Some services may have flexible requirements; inquire directly with local providers.
- How long does therapy typically last? The duration varies by individual needs; it’s important to discuss your goals with your therapist.
